Compatibility With Motherboards
Choosing the right U2 to M2 adapter for your PC hinges on compatibility with your motherboard, as mismatched components can lead to frustrating performance issues. Start by ensuring the adapter supports the specific M.2 key type, typically M-Key, that matches your motherboard’s M.2 slot. Next, check if your motherboard has a native U.2 port or needs conversion from M.2. Review the PCIe version of both the motherboard and adapter; backward compatibility may impact performance. Also, confirm the physical dimensions of the M.2 SSD fit within the available space on your motherboard without obstruction. Finally, verify that your motherboard’s BIOS/UEFI supports U.2 connections and the NVMe SSDs you plan to use to avoid any compatibility headaches.

Power Requirements
When considering U2 to M2 adapters, it’s crucial to understand the power requirements of your U.2 SSD. Unlike standard M.2 SSDs that draw power directly from the motherboard, U.2 SSDs often need a dedicated power connection, typically supplied through a SATA power cable. Some adapters even include a specific power cable to provide the necessary 12V power required for peak performance. You’ll want to verify the power specifications of your U.2 SSD because improper power supply can lead to instability or failure to operate. Always check the compatibility of the adapter with your SSD to avoid issues during installation and guarantee reliable performance.
